How much do signage project manager jobs pay per year?

As of Sep 12, 2026, the average yearly pay for signage project manager in Nevada is $98,327.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$76,400.00 and $115,100.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What is a signage project manager?

A Signage Project Manager oversees the planning, execution, and installation of signage projects for various clients. They coordinate with designers, fabricators, and installation teams to ensure projects meet specifications, budgets, and deadlines. Responsibilities include obtaining permits, managing site surveys, and ensuring compliance with local regulations. Strong project management, communication, and problem-solving skills are essential for success in this role.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a signage project manager?

To thrive as a Signage Project Manager, you need expertise in project management, budgeting, and a strong understanding of signage fabrication and installation processes, typically supported by experience in construction or related fields. Familiarity with project management software (such as MS Project or Asana), CAD design tools, and relevant safety or construction certifications is often required. Exceptional organizational skills, problem-solving abilities, and strong communication make a candidate stand out. These skills and qualities are crucial for managing complex projects, ensuring on-time delivery, and successfully coordinating between clients, vendors, and internal teams.

What are the common challenges faced by signage project managers in the course of their work?

Signage Project Managers often navigate challenges such as coordinating between multiple stakeholders, managing tight deadlines, and ensuring compliance with local zoning and safety regulations. They may also encounter issues related to material delays, last-minute client revisions, or unexpected installation site complications. Successfully addressing these obstacles requires effective communication, flexibility, and strong organizational skills. Overcoming these challenges ensures successful project delivery and strengthens client relationships, making the role both dynamic and rewarding.

JOB SUMMARY
Responsible to assist Project Managers with project planning, scheduling, purchasing, reporting, and tracking.
Responsible for understanding, upholding, and promoting the Everus 4EVER Strategy.
Employees | Value | Execution | Relationships
MINIMUM QUALIFICATIONS
  • Associate's degree in construction management, engineering, or related field; or
  • Two years' experience in project coordination or management.

JOB R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Assists Project Manager in planning work schedule, determining manpower levels, and arranging for assignment of project personnel.
  • Advises Project Manager of potential problems, work interferences, and schedule difficulties. Assists in circumventing/resolving such problems as assigned.
  • Perform tasks required to assist in the development and maintenance of budgets for a portion of or an entire project. Includes coding timesheets, invoices, etc., collecting actual quantities installed, monitoring progress per cost account, identify potential cost overruns, etc.
  • Performs estimating assignments as required.
  • Assists with and updates construction forecast to reflect most accurate/current cost and estimate information.
  • Calculates and prepares various comparison reports, charts, and tables for project analysis.
  • Responsible to prepare specials reports, studies, etc. requested by the client and/or Project Manager.
  • Oversee and/or processes day-to-day administrative items as required or assigned.
  • This position is required to drive.
  • Perform additional duties as assigned.
